HPE ProLiant BL465c G7 Processors
Genuine HPE processor option kits for the HPE ProLiant BL465c G7, new and refurbished. The blade takes up to two AMD Opteron 6100 or 6200 Series processors on the AMD SR5690 and SP5100 chipsets, and each option kit contains one processor — so a two-socket build is two kits, not one.
BL465c G7 Processor Specifications
- Sockets: two, upgradeable from a single-processor blade to a dual-processor one
- Families: AMD Opteron 6100 and 6200 Series, in four-, eight-, twelve- and sixteen-core forms
- Cache: 6100 Series parts carry 512KB of level 2 per core and 12MB of level 3; 6200 Series parts carry eight 2MB level 2 blocks and 16MB of level 3
- Twelve-core kits stocked: Opteron 6174 at 2.2GHz, 6172 at 2.1GHz and the low-power 6164HE at 1.7GHz
- Eight-core kits stocked: Opteron 6136 at 2.4GHz, 6134 at 2.3GHz and the low-power 6128HE at 2.0GHz
- Kit contents: one processor per kit, complete with heatsink and fans; HPE builds a two-processor blade from one -L21 factory-integration kit and one -B21 kit of the same processor
The same processor is quoted at two different wattages, and both are right. The QuickSpecs gives Thermal Design Power — 115W for the Opteron 6174, 6172, 6136 and 6134, and 85W for the 6164HE and 6128HE — while HPE's kit descriptions give AMD's Average CPU Power for the same silicon, which is where the 80W and 65W figures on the part names come from.

Choosing the Right BL465c G7 Processor
- A second processor unlocks the other half of the memory. With one CPU installed only eight of the sixteen DIMM slots are available, which is often the real reason to fill the second socket.
- Two sockets means two kits. BL465c G7 processor option kits contain one processor each, with its own heatsink and fans.
- -B21 is the field part. HPE's two-processor configurations pair an -L21 factory-integration kit with a -B21 kit of the same processor, so the -B21 is what goes into a blade already in service.
- Cores or clock, inside one thermal envelope. The 6174 gives twelve cores at 2.2GHz and the 6136 eight at 2.4GHz for the same 115W, so a clock-bound application and a thread-hungry one point in opposite directions.
- Wattage is an enclosure question here. The blade draws from the enclosure's power subsystem, and HPE specifies ten fans in a c7000 or six in a c3000 for this server blade.

BL465c G7 Processors FAQ
Which processors does the BL465c G7 support?
AMD Opteron 6100 and 6200 Series, up to two of them, in four-, eight-, twelve- and sixteen-core forms. The kits stocked for this blade are 6100 Series twelve-core and eight-core parts: the 6174, 6172, 6164HE, 6136, 6134 and 6128HE.
Does a BL465c G7 processor kit contain one processor or two?
One. HPE ProLiant BL465c G7 processor option kits contain a single processor, complete with heatsink and fans, so a two-socket upgrade is two kits.
Why is the same Opteron listed at 115W in one place and 80W in another?
They are two different measures of the same part. The QuickSpecs quotes Thermal Design Power, and HPE's kit descriptions quote AMD's Average CPU Power figure.
Does adding a second processor do anything besides add cores?
Yes. With only one processor installed, half of the sixteen DIMM slots are unavailable, so the second CPU is what opens the rest of the memory capacity.
What is the difference between a -B21 and a -L21 processor kit?
The -L21 kit is HPE's factory-integration part, used as the first processor in a configure-to-order blade; the -B21 is the option kit fitted in the field. HPE pairs one of each when a blade is built with two processors.
What does the HE in Opteron 6164HE mean?
It marks the low-power parts. The 6164HE gives twelve cores at 1.7GHz inside an 85W thermal design power, against 115W for the standard twelve-core parts.
